America Hears Announces New Lifestyle Hearing Aid Home / News / March 2005
New Xpro Model Aimed at Those With Sedentary or Quiet Lifestyles
America Hears continues with its roll-out of new hearing aids with the introduction of its new Xpro model. The Xpro is a low cost digital instrument designed to assist those with an “at home” or quiet lifestyle.
“The new digital Xpro is a niche hearing aid,” explains Henry Smith, President of America Hears. “The Xpro offers the superior hearing technology our customers have come to expect, but is aimed at helping those who do not need all of the technology offered in our more sophisticated models such as our new digital Vtec line.”
Henry Smith cited those who spend most of their time at home, in a nursing home or assisted living environments who need a quality hearing aid but where price is an issue as examples of candidates for the new Xpro. “If your day is spent watching television for example or just spending time with friends, the Xpro can help you." Smith went on to explain the benefits of the Xpro include superior America Hears custom technology at an entry level price.
The new Xpro utilizes America Hears exclusive software that allows for internet adjustments. Users simply call America Hears toll-free to speak with a hearing professional. An adjustment is then posted for download (www.ameriahears.com). To retrieve the adjustment, customers simply connect their hearing aids to a small programming box that comes with their hearing aids (the programmer connects into your USB port), the site is called up and after a few key strokes the adjustment is automatically downloaded. The process is fast and very easy. Users can also take advantage of America Hears exclusive Free Factory Adjustment Program which has an average turnaround of only three days.
